az datafactory linked-service

注意

此參考是 Azure CLI (2.15.0 版或更新版本的 datafactory 延伸模組) 的一部分。 擴充功能會在您第一次執行 az datafactory linked-service 命令時自動安裝。 深入了解延伸模組。

使用 datafactory 管理連結服務。

命令

az datafactory linked-service create

建立連結服務。

az datafactory linked-service delete

刪除連結的服務。

az datafactory linked-service list

列出連結的服務。

az datafactory linked-service show

取得連結的服務。

az datafactory linked-service update

更新連結服務。

az datafactory linked-service create

建立連結服務。

az datafactory linked-service create --factory-name
                                     --linked-service-name
                                     --properties
                                     --resource-group
                                     [--if-match]

範例

LinkedServices_Create

az datafactory linked-service create --factory-name "exampleFactoryName" --properties "{\"type\":\"AzureStorage\",\"typeProperties\":{\"connectionString\":{\"type\":\"SecureString\",\"value\":\"DefaultEndpointsProtocol=https;AccountName=examplestorageaccount;AccountKey=<storage key>\"}}}" --name "exampleLinkedService" --resource-group "exampleResourceGroup"

必要參數

--factory-name

Factory 名稱。

--linked-service-name --name -n

連結的服務名稱。

--properties

連結服務的屬性。 預期值:json-string/json-file/@json-file。

--resource-group -g

資源群組的名稱。 您可以使用 az configure --defaults group=<name> 來設定預設群組。

選擇性參數

--if-match

linkedService 實體的 ETag。 應該只針對更新指定,其應該符合現有的實體,或可為 * 進行無條件更新。

az datafactory linked-service delete

刪除連結的服務。

az datafactory linked-service delete --factory-name
                                     --linked-service-name
                                     --resource-group
                                     [--yes]

範例

LinkedServices_Delete

az datafactory linked-service delete --factory-name "exampleFactoryName" --name "exampleLinkedService" --resource-group "exampleResourceGroup"

必要參數

--factory-name

Factory 名稱。

--linked-service-name --name -n

連結的服務名稱。

--resource-group -g

資源群組的名稱。 您可以使用 az configure --defaults group=<name> 來設定預設群組。

選擇性參數

--yes -y

不提示確認。

az datafactory linked-service list

列出連結的服務。

az datafactory linked-service list --factory-name
                                   --resource-group

範例

LinkedServices_ListByFactory

az datafactory linked-service list --factory-name "exampleFactoryName" --resource-group "exampleResourceGroup"

必要參數

--factory-name

Factory 名稱。

--resource-group -g

資源群組的名稱。 您可以使用 az configure --defaults group=<name> 來設定預設群組。

az datafactory linked-service show

取得連結的服務。

az datafactory linked-service show --factory-name
                                   --linked-service-name
                                   --resource-group
                                   [--if-none-match]

範例

LinkedServices_Get

az datafactory linked-service show --factory-name "exampleFactoryName" --name "exampleLinkedService" --resource-group "exampleResourceGroup"

必要參數

--factory-name

Factory 名稱。

--linked-service-name --name -n

連結的服務名稱。

--resource-group -g

資源群組的名稱。 您可以使用 az configure --defaults group=<name> 來設定預設群組。

選擇性參數

--if-none-match

連結服務實體的 ETag。 應該只針對 get 指定。 如果 ETag 符合現有的實體標籤,或者如果已提供 *,則不會傳回任何內容。

az datafactory linked-service update

更新連結服務。

az datafactory linked-service update --factory-name
                                     --linked-service-name
                                     --resource-group
                                     [--add]
                                     [--annotations]
                                     [--connect-via]
                                     [--description]
                                     [--force-string]
                                     [--if-match]
                                     [--if-none-match]
                                     [--parameters]
                                     [--remove]
                                     [--set]

必要參數

--factory-name

Factory 名稱。

--linked-service-name --name -n

連結的服務名稱。

--resource-group -g

資源群組的名稱。 您可以使用 az configure --defaults group=<name> 來設定預設群組。

選擇性參數

--add

藉由指定路徑和索引鍵值組,將物件新增至物件清單。 範例:--add property.listProperty < key=value、string 或 JSON 字串 > 。

--annotations

可用來描述連結服務的標記清單。 預期值:json-string/json-file/@json-file。

--connect-via

整合執行階段參考資料。 預期值:json-string/json-file/@json-file。

--description

連結的服務描述。

--force-string

使用 'set' 或 'add' 時,請保留字元串常值,而不是嘗試轉換成 JSON。

--if-match

linkedService 實體的 ETag。 應該只針對更新指定,其應該符合現有的實體,或可為 * 進行無條件更新。

--if-none-match

連結服務實體的 ETag。 應該只針對 get 指定。 如果 ETag 符合現有的實體標籤,或者如果已提供 *,則不會傳回任何內容。 預設值為 [無]。

--parameters

連結服務的參數。 預期值:json-string/json-file/@json-file。

--remove

從清單中移除屬性或專案。 範例:--remove property.list OR --remove propertyToRemove。

--set

指定要設定的屬性路徑和值來更新 物件。 範例:--set property1.property2=。